The new Congaree Bluff Hawk Watch at Congaree Bluff Heritage Preserve,
Calhoun County, SC continues. We have just updated the results page on the
Columbia Audubon website (www.columbia-audubon.org).

The Mississippi Kite migration is still going on, albeit at a reduced rate.
Other migrants are few and far between, but there do seem to be a few
vultures migrating. We try not to count local birds, only those that seem be
to outa here.

A few Wood Storks are usually soaring around somewhere, and we have had nice
migratory waves of Red-eyed Vireos, Fish Crows, Chimney Swifts, Eastern
Kingbirds, and a few swallows.
